BCBA Duties and Responsibilities
  • Conduct initial assessments and create individualized treatment plans based on the specific needs and goals of each client, ensuring that BCBA standards of practice are met

  • Develop, implement, and oversee ABA programs, ensuring they are delivered with fidelity and effectiveness by following BCBA protocols and guidelines

  • Supervise and mentor a team of RBTs, providing guidance, training, and ongoing professional development under BCBA supervision requirements

  • Monitor client progress through data collection and analysis, making necessary adjustments to treatment plans as a proactive BCBA

  • Collaborate closely with families, caregivers, and other team members to ensure cohesive and supportive care, aligning with BCBA standards

  • Maintain open communication with families, providing regular updates and guidance on how to support their child’s progress

  • Actively participate in team meetings, contribute ideas for continuous improvement, and support our culture of innovation and high standards of care

  • Ensure compliance with ethical guidelines and all relevant BCBA regulations, staying up-to-date on industry best practices

Skills and Qualifications
  • Current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A) certification in good standing with the BACB

  • Master’s degree in Applied Behavior Analysis, Psychology, Education, or a related field

  • Strong understanding of ABA principles and experience in a variety of ABA techniques and interventions, emphasizing BCBA standards

  • Excellent interpersonal, written, and verbal communication skills

  • Ability to work effectively both independently and as part of a team

  • Commitment to maintaining the highest standards of BCBA ethical and professional conduct

Preferred Qualifications
  • Familiarity with electronic health records and data collection software

  • Skills in parent training and family support services

  • Specialized experience in areas such as verbal behavior, social skills training, or working with individuals with complex needs
